Logo Trabalha Brasil vagas

Vaga de Desenvolvedor JAVA

  • Confidencial
  • Desenvolvedor JAVA
  • Porto/PI
12318949

Informações da vaga

  • Salário A combinar
  • Modalidade Home Office
  • Contrato Aprendiz
  • Localização Porto/PI

Descrição da vaga

Overview desenvolvedor java pleno/sênior fundação vanzolini. Formada e liderada por professores do departamento de engenharia de produção da escola politécnica da usp, a fundação vanzolini é uma organização sem fins lucrativos que traduz conhecimento acadêmico em ações de impacto. A posição é remota, permitindo atuação de qualquer lugar do brasil. Estamos em busca de um(a) desenvolvedor(a) java pleno/sênior para integrar o time de desenvolvimento, atuando no ciclo completo de software para soluções de alta complexidade e escalabilidade. o profissional será responsável por analisar, desenvolver, testar e manter aplicações web e serviços de backend, participando de todo o ciclo de vida do software, desde a concepção até a entrega em produção. Responsabilidades desenvolver e manter aplicações web full stack utilizando java e frameworks modernos. Projetar e implementar apis restful, microsserviços e integrações com serviços externos. Atuar na análise de requisitos, modelagem de sistemas e definição de arquitetura. Desenvolver interfaces responsivas e amigáveis para o usuário (quando necessário). Garantir boas práticas de programação, versionamento e qualidade de código (clean code, solid). Liderar revisões de código e apoiar desenvolvedores mais juniores. Trabalhar em conjunto com as equipes de qa, infraestrutura e produto para entregar soluções robustas e de alta performance. Identificar e propor melhorias de performance e segurança. Requisitos técnicos obrigatórios backend java 11+ (java 17 desejável) spring framework / spring boot jpa / hibernate criação e consumo de apis rest maven ou gradle frontend (desejável): html5, css3, javascript (es6+) frameworks modernos (angular ou react) bootstrap banco de dados: mysql, postgresql, oracle nosql (mongodb, redis) será diferencial git/gitlab/github testes unitários e automatizados (junit, mockito) conceitos de arquitetura de software (rest, microservices) ci/cd (jenkins, gitlab ci) segurança de aplicações (oauth2, jwt, owasp) metodologias ágeis (scrum/kanban) perfil esperado proatividade e capacidade de aprendizado contínuo boa comunicação e trabalho em equipe visão crítica e foco em soluções escaláveis autonomia para decisões técnicas e mentoria de colegas formação graduação completa em ciência da computação, engenharia de software, sistemas de informação ou áreas correlatas. Local de trabalho 100% remoto trabalhe de qualquer lugar do brasil. Como se candidatar envie o resumo de seu portfolio, destacando trabalhos, projetos, experiências e realizações em desenvolvedor java pleno/sênior para: .

Vagas de emprego em todo Brasil • Entre no nosso canal e fique por dentro das mais novas vagas na sua região!
Entrar no canal

Carregando...

Estamos preparando tudo para você.

Aguarde um instante!